The look and building of lab mixers is completely dependent on their application. Centered on application, lab mixers is often broadly divided into paste mixers, dry blenders, large shear mixers, and roll mills. Every single of these mixers carries exceptional features and design and style factors, producing it suitable to the software it truly is supposed for.

  Paste Mixers: Paste mixers are designed for mixing viscous pastes or converting dry powders into pastes. These arrive in double shaft, triple shaft, double planetary, planetary, and kneader extruder variants, all with different mixing capacities. The blades in these mixers also are unique from other mixers
  Dry Blenders: Since the name indicates, dry blenders are intended for mixing dry powder and materials. These blenders also arrive [[http://ielaw.uibe.edu.cn/wiki/index.php?title=High_Quality_Laboratory_Equipment_and_Lab_Supplies|read more]]  multiple variants incorporate ribbon or paddle blenders, vertical blenders, V blenders, double cone blenders, and dryers.
  Substantial Shear: Significant shear mixers are intended specifically for working with components that demand great deal of shearing. These lab mixers can be found in one stage rotor /stator, multi phase rotor stator, and significant pace disperser types. Superior shear mixers are meant to be utilised with materials which have to generally be blended very well to obtain higher amount of homogeneity.
  Roll Mills: Roll mills are laboratory mixers of a unique kind as these mixers not simply blend components but will also grind them. Most roll mills consist of three adjacent rolls that happen to be virtually touching one another and rotating at more and more higher rpm. The products to become mixed are launched through the decrease rpm roll and transferred together the rolls towards the higher rpm roller to achieve mixing and dispersion.
